AJG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2022 in Review
864 of the 5,805 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Arthur J. Gallagher & Co (AJG) for Q3 2022, worth a combined $31.1B — up 7.2% from $29B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 108 funds opened new AJG positions and 52 closed out — a net gain of 56 holders — while 299 added to existing stakes and 290 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Capital International Investors, adding an estimated $534M.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$251M.
